Transaction 20407de30499b333541222633643a50e11d5563a0a8afa677375258aaab5e616
1 Input
1 Output
-
20407de30499b333541222633643a50e11d5563a0a8afa677375258aaab5e616:0
- value
- 820000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49c0af8c9f359853dac4983737c93a51dbbe09db OP_EQUAL
- address
- 38Qz5b1oK4GQpmcZFsT7N7emy1y6P4Jcez